1. Maintain a Balanced and Healthy Diet
Nutrition is one of the most important healthy habits that increase longevity.
After all, the body needs nutrients to function properly and prevent disease.
Foods That Support Longevity
Fruits and Vegetables
These foods are rich in:
- Antioxidants
- Vitamins
- Minerals
- Fiber
Additionally, they help reduce inflammation and support heart health.
Healthy Fats
Foods rich in healthy fats include:
- Avocados
- Olive oil
- Nuts
- Salmon
- Sardines
These foods help control cholesterol and improve circulation.
Whole Grains
Whole grains help regulate blood sugar levels and improve digestion.
Examples include:
- Oats
- Brown rice
- Whole wheat bread
- Quinoa
Therefore, they are excellent for people concerned about diabetes and longevity.
2. Stay Physically Active
Physical exercise is essential for a long and healthy life.
In fact, regular movement is one of the strongest healthy habits that increase longevity.
Benefits of Exercise
- Improves circulation
- Supports heart health
- Helps control diabetes
- Reduces cholesterol
- Improves sleep
- Strengthens muscles and bones
- Reduces stress and anxiety
Moreover, exercise helps maintain independence later in life.
Best Exercises for Longevity
Walking
Walking is simple, accessible, and extremely effective.
Additionally, it improves mental health and cardiovascular function.
Strength Training
Muscle loss naturally occurs with aging. However, strength training helps preserve muscle mass and mobility.
Stretching and Yoga
These activities improve flexibility, balance, and relaxation.
Consequently, they help reduce the risk of falls and injuries.

6. Sleep Better Every Night
Sleep is essential for recovery and longevity.
Unfortunately, many adults underestimate the importance of quality sleep.
However, poor sleep can increase the risk of:
- Diabetes
- Heart disease
- Mental health problems
- Weight gain
- Fatigue
Tips for Better Sleep
- Maintain a sleep routine
- Avoid screens before bed
- Reduce caffeine intake
- Exercise during the day
- Create a calm environment
As a result, your body recovers more efficiently.
